Chapter 212: Guild Wars: Fight for Victory! 10
All members of Roaring Tigers and Fighting Lambs suffered from Scar's spell, and they weren't spared from the enormous HP reduction and the cursed status appearing on their screen.
Their Thief and Leonel died just like that, and the rest were about to take potions to recover their health bar. However, Gerald and Hidey weren't just going to watch and let them do so.
"Die!" Gerald aimed his sword at Roxy's neck. He was pissed at the girl even before for getting in his way. Now it was his turn to annoy her.
Roxy blanked out, and she still hadn't recovered from Scar's damage. She stood frozen as Gerald's blade tore open a long gash in her side. But instead of receiving the notification that she had died, it was Nikolai's smiling face that appeared in front of her, taking the damage that was supposed to end her life.
"I got you, Sis Roxy."
"N-Nikolai . . ." Roxy blinked, and Nikolai dissolved into particles before she could even utter another word.
Though thanks to Nikolai's sacrifice Roxy recovered from her daze, and she immediately swung a hook with her weapon, which connected brutally to Gerald's stomach. The force sent him flying away, but the damage wasn't big enough to kill him in a single hit.
Roxy immediately depleted his Health Potions in one go, just in time that Hidey rammed her weapon against hers.
Now, the tables had quickly turned in favor of Black Lion with Scar's single move, and the crowd went wild in the stadium.
Roxy was left to defend the front, and if she died, the mages were open for the butcher.
On the side, Scar's smirk was from ear to ear. This win was in the bag. Roaring Tigers and Fighting Lambs' HP were all near zero, and there was no White Mage to heal them from the curse. They must also have depleted all their potions right about now, and there was no longer any Thief to supply them with one.
It was now two against three.
". . . Wait . . ." Scar's smile fell right off his face when he realized that Sumeri was gone.
And when he glanced at Ren, the guy was smirking. Scar's eyes squinted, reading the words uttered by his lips from a distance.

"Got you."
Before Scar knew what Ren was talking about, a pair of hands wrapped tightly around his chest while a familiar warmth enveloped him from behind.
Scar's fine hair rose on end when he realized it was Sumeri!
But how?! How could she appear behind him without him knowing? Even if she used [Teleport], the distance shouldn't be enough for her to go around his back. Moreover, her HP was full, and she wasn't suffering from the cursed status. That only means that she somehow escape from his [Death's Cavalry].
And Scar's head was torn apart, for he didn't understand how Sumeri could survive his attack. And worst, she was behind him without anyone even knowing. Was it her special item?
Sumeri only smirked before Scar's surprised face. She then whispered near his ear, voice cold as her heart, "Hell truly hath no fury as a woman scorned."
"Scar!"
Before Hidey and Gerald could move, a resounding BoOoOmM shook the arena, and everyone's ears rang for seconds at the massive explosion.
The impact sent waves and waves of force that the audience even clung in their seats while the gust of winds pushed them back.
Ren chuckled at the turn of events, unminding the ravaging winds and dusts from the explosion. Yes, just like how his HP depleted at a rapid rate with each second, everything was within the palm of his hands.
To kill Scar, he needed him to let his guard down. And no better time for a man to let down his guard as when he was basking in his victory. Using [Butterfly of Deceit] that Ren stored in his [Mind Palace], thanks to Evie, he timely used it on Sumeri when [Death's Cavalry] made its march.
The beauty of that spell was, besides the immunity against any attack by replacing Sumeri's body with an illusion, he could also place her real body to a safe distance. Since Evie had already evolved it to level two, the distance increased within a two hundred meter radius.
It was enough to plant Sumeri at the very back of the stage without anyone knowing. And since Scar's group put too much fate at their leader's spell, they thought that everyone couldn't escape [Death's Cavalry's] grip and eventually die.
As for the explosion that soon followed. Ren gave Sumeri the special item that he acquired from Hubert, [Atomic Dud]. Unlike normal duds, [Atomic Dud] didn't recognize friends or foes. But the amount of damage it inflicts was a sure death sentence at the player's current ATP.

It was expensive, but it was worth it.
Too bad that Gerald and Hidey were meters apart from Scar, or they might have been killed too from the blast.
But no worries, Ren thought. It didn't change anything whether they were alive.
The next round would decide everything.
Ren should have been the one to use the [Atomic Dud], but it was very fitting to give it to Sumeri so she could have her revenge, even just a little. She needed that or she would explode.
When the smoke and dust settled, Roxy stood from her feet. She was sent flying by the force of the explosion earlier.
She was about to rejoice at Scar's death when a blurry silhouette danced in the remaining smoke. And when the wind blew it away, everyone gasped that Scar was still alive with a half HP.
"Scar!" A relieved smile replaced the worry and dread on Gerald and Hidey's faces while the audience almost destroyed the stadium with their roars and cheers.
Scar was still alive!
Scar wiped the dust and smoke from his armor before he looked at Ren and smiled though he couldn't keep the irritation from his voice.
"I paid millions for that [Plume of Life]. And I thought that I wouldn't be able to use it in this fight. But who knows that I did after your little trick. I'll give you credit for that."
Ren only shrugged. "That little trick worked then."
Scar's lips twitched at the corners. "Is that it? Is that the best you can do? You sacrificed Sumeri for that lost shot that was supposed to end me. But here I am . . . still standing."
Ren was silent before he chuckled. "Oh, but I think Sumeri's sacrifice wasn't in vain. You see . . . you used your final trump card, after spending millions, and lost it. And even so . . . you'll still lose in the end."
"Lose?" Scar raised a brow, and he chugged bottles of HP and MP potions, restoring all his health bar to full. "I think you still don't understand that predicament you're in. You don't have any potions left, and it's only a matter of time before that curse will end you."
"Ah . . . it's fine." Ren raised his staff and pointed it at Scar. "My goal is for you to use your special item anyway."
And before Scar could retort, a thick dark fog suddenly engulfed the whole arena. Everyone stood frozen in shock, for this scene was very familiar.
Scar's face couldn't be painted when he heard those gallops from the distance as the dark fog intensified. While Gerald and Hidey felt their limbs turning frigid with dread.
"Can you feel it?" Ren asked. "That thing running through your spine, that's inevitability. That bit on your leg – fear . . . Behold! The might of an Arcanist!"
[Death Cavalry]
Armies of reapers riding a skeletal horse galloped in mid-air. Their ghostly scythe raised and slashed across Gerald and Hidey's flesh before all went for Scar and ripped his soul into the abyss.
The horror of the ghost horsemen was nothing compared to the huge damage flashing before their screens. Gerald and Hidey barely stifled a scream before they burst into particles.
Scar's handsome appearance clashed with the anger on his face as he murdered Ren with his glares. His jaw tightened, body shaking. His defeat was hard to swallow and until his last breath, he couldn't accept it.
"Ren," Scar hissed through the gap of his gnashing teeth and he burst into particles.
When everything settled, silence rippled like a curtain in a breeze before a resounding roar and cries vibrated in all corners of the world.
In victory, Roxy yelled so loud the ground shook together with everyone in Roaring Tigers and Fighting Lambs.
Ren lifted his face to the warmth of the horizon before he slowly closed his eyes while half of his body was turning into dust.
"Ren!" Roxy was surprised at the turn of events. Were Ren's potions depleted? How could that be? She didn't even remember seeing him using it. Or she was just not paying attention.
"Ren!"
The worry in Roxy's voice made Ren look at her.
"It's all up to you now . . . leader." He grinned before he turned into nothing but sparkling dusts.
